perf tools: Add support to new style format of kernel PMU event
Add new rules for kernel PMU event. Currently, the patch only want to handle the PMU event name as "a-b" and "a". event_pmu: PE_KERNEL_PMU_EVENT sep_dc | PE_PMU_EVENT_PRE '-' PE_PMU_EVENT_SUF sep_dc PE_KERNEL_PMU_EVENT token is for cycles-ct/cycles-t/mem-loads/mem-stores. The prefix cycles is mixed up with cpu-cycles. loads and stores are mixed up with cache event So they have to be hardcode in lex. PE_PMU_EVENT_PRE and PE_PMU_EVENT_SUF tokens are for other PMU events. The lex looks generic identifier up in the table and return the matched token. If there is no match, generic PE_NAME token will be return. Using the rules, kernel PMU event could use new style format without // so you can use: perf record -e mem-loads ... instead of: perf record -e cpu/mem-loads/ Signed-off-by: Kan Liang <kan.liang@intel.com> Acked-by: Jiri Olsa <jolsa@redhat.com> Cc: Andi Kleen <ak@linux.intel.com> Cc: Jiri Olsa <jolsa@redhat.com> Link: http://lkml.kernel.org/r/1412694532-23391-4-git-send-email-kan.liang@intel.com Signed-off-by: Arnaldo Carvalho de Melo <acme@redhat.com>
